PredictionX: John Snow and the Cholera Epidemic of 1854 Course is a 1 weeks online beginner-level course on EDX by Harvard University that covers health science. This short course offers a compelling dive into one of the foundational moments in epidemiology. It effectively highlights John Snow’s methodical approach during the 1854 cholera outbreak and contextualizes 19th-century urban life in London. While brief, it delivers clear historical insight with relevance to modern data use in health crises. Best suited for learners interested in medical history or introductory public health concepts. We rate it 7.6/10.

What will you learn in PredictionX: John Snow and the Cholera Epidemic of 1854 course

  • John Snow’s role in creating modern epidemiology
  • Description of 19th century London life

Program Overview

Module 1: The 1854 London Cholera Epidemic and Its Significance

Duration estimate: 3 days

  • Historical context of Soho in 1854
  • Outbreak timeline and initial public health response
  • Prevailing miasma theory vs. emerging contagion ideas

Module 2: John Snow’s Investigative Methods

Duration: 2 days

  • Snow’s medical background and prior work
  • Mapping of cholera cases and the Broad Street pump
  • Use of data collection and early spatial analysis

Module 3: The Birth of Epidemiology

Duration: 2 days

  • How Snow’s findings challenged existing paradigms
  • Removal of the pump handle as a public health intervention
  • Long-term impact on disease tracking and prevention

Module 4: Legacy and Modern Applications

Duration: 1 day

  • Influence on contemporary epidemiological practices
  • Data visualization in public health today
  • Ethics and decision-making in outbreak response

Editorial Take

PredictionX: John Snow and the Cholera Epidemic of 1854 is a concise yet impactful course that brings a pivotal moment in medical history to life. Offered by Harvard University through edX, it frames the 1854 Soho outbreak not just as a historical event but as the birth of data-driven public health.

Standout Strengths

  • Historical Significance: The course highlights how John Snow’s work overturned miasma theory and established evidence-based disease investigation. His mapping of cholera cases laid the groundwork for modern epidemiology.
  • Foundational Learning: Learners gain insight into how observational data can drive life-saving interventions. The removal of the Broad Street pump handle is presented as a landmark moment in public health decision-making.
  • Accessibility: Being free to audit, the course removes financial barriers, making it ideal for curious learners worldwide. No prerequisites are required, broadening its reach.
  • Visual Storytelling: The use of historical maps and diagrams helps learners visualize how spatial data was used long before digital tools. This reinforces the power of data visualization in storytelling and analysis.
  • Contextual Depth: The course effectively describes daily life in Victorian London, helping learners understand the social and environmental conditions that contributed to disease spread.
  • Institutional Credibility: Harvard University’s involvement ensures academic rigor and narrative quality. The production values reflect a commitment to educational excellence and historical accuracy.

Honest Limitations

  • Duration Constraints: At just one week, the course only scratches the surface of epidemiological methods. Learners seeking technical training in disease modeling will find it too brief.
  • Limited Interactivity: There are few opportunities for active learning, such as quizzes or discussion prompts. Engagement relies heavily on passive video and reading content.
  • No Skill Application: While conceptually rich, the course does not include hands-on data exercises. It teaches about epidemiology rather than teaching how to practice it.
  • Niche Audience: Those uninterested in history or public health may find the content too specialized. It does not appeal to broad STEM audiences looking for technical skills.

Supplementary Resources

  • Book: "The Ghost Map" by Steven Johnson offers a vivid narrative of the epidemic and Snow’s role. It expands on the course content with rich storytelling and social context.
  • Tool: Use free GIS platforms like QGIS to recreate Snow’s cholera map. This adds technical depth and modern relevance to historical data.
  • Follow-up: Enroll in introductory epidemiology or data visualization courses to build on this foundation. Consider Harvard’s other public health offerings on edX.
  • Reference: Explore the original Broad Street pump map at the British Library’s digital archive. Primary sources deepen understanding of historical methodology.
